What trim levels of the Chevrolet Silverado are most popular in Detroit, MI?
The most common Silverado trims in Detroit are the LT, LTZ, and High Country, each balancing payload, technology, and comfort for the region’s mix of work and weekend driving.
Detroit buyers often prioritize a trim that can handle both city traffic and the occasional trip to the suburbs or surrounding industrial sites. The LT provides a solid blend of standard safety features and a capable V6 engine, making it a frequent choice for commuters who need a reliable workhorse without extra frills. The LTZ adds leather upholstery, upgraded infotainment, and advanced driver‑assist systems, appealing to families and professionals who value comfort on longer drives around the metro area. High Country, the top‑of‑the‑line model, includes premium interior materials, off‑road suspension, and the strongest engine options, attracting buyers who need maximum towing capacity for trailers or heavy equipment common in the Detroit manufacturing sector. When reviewing offers, compare the included options, warranty extensions, and any dealer‑installed accessories that might affect the overall value. How can I assess the reputation of Detroit Silverado dealers before requesting quotes?
Check online reviews, BBB ratings, and the dealer’s history with the Chevrolet brand to gauge reliability and customer service.
Detroit’s automotive community is tight‑knit, and many buyers rely on word‑of‑mouth referrals and local forums. Start by looking at the dealer’s rating on major review sites, paying attention to comments about transparency during the sales process and post‑sale service quality. The Better Business Bureau can also reveal any unresolved complaints that might indicate systemic issues. Visiting the showroom in person gives you a sense of how staff interact with customers and whether they’re willing to walk you through vehicle features without pressure. Ask about the dealer’s relationship with Chevrolet—dealers who have been certified for longer periods often have better access to factory incentives and technical support, which can translate into smoother ownership experiences. Additionally, inquire about any service‑center certifications, as a well‑equipped service department can be a valuable asset for routine maintenance on a Silverado.
